The condition or situation of being in a romantic relationship with someone.
After years of dating, they finally embraced coupledom and decided to get married.
Coupledom is formed from "couple" (from Old French *cople*, meaning a pair or two) and "-dom" (meaning state or condition). The word "coupledom" refers to the state or condition of being a couple.
